Skip to content

workspace: don't rearrange immediately when a window with struts gets removed

Xaver Hugl requested to merge work/zamundaaa/dont-rearrange-immediately into master

Otherwise, rearrange can happen on intermediate output configurations, as layer shell windows can get closed in response to outputs being disabled. That rearrange on intermediate output configurations can confuse the placement tracker logic, which may then move windows to weird locations or even offscreen

CCBUG: 479694

Merge request reports

Loading